The most injured man currently in wrestling: Vince McMahon
From this week's Pro Wrestling Observer
The injuries to Vince are pretty damn serious. He's going to be wheelchair bound for months, and we've heard it is most likely going to be for more than six months. He can't even get out of his wheelchair on his own at this point even to get to bed. He's not about to let anyone outside of his family see him in this condition, so he won't be at TV for probably months, and people are wondering if he'll even come to Mania this year. ...He hasn't been seen by the wrestlers (aside from HHH) since the surgery.

Bad moment. heh. At the end of the Rumble, he ran in and wanted to slide into the ring, and hammered both his legs on the side of the ring.
He tried standing up when he got into the ring, and both his legs buckled under him. He just sat there as the refs relayed his message to restart the Rumble. |

He tore both of his quads, one when he tried sliding into the ring, the other when being helped to the back and overcompensating on his good leg.
